Women's Basketball Topples #18 UDC

Program Wins First-Ever Game Over Nationally Ranked Opponent

MURFREESBORO - The women's basketball team experienced a program-first this afternoon as they toppled their first-ever nationally ranked opponent in the University of the District of Columbia. The Hawks rolled to the 70-52 win, giving the Firebirds just their third loss of the season. UDC came into the game ranked #18 in the most recent DII national polls. Aiding in the descisive win was how the Hawks spread the scoring among 11 players while also forcing 23 Firebird turnovers.

The first half was tightly played by both teams as the they exchanged baskets for nearly 20 minutes of play. With a slim two point lead, the Hawks score six unanswered points over the final 1:30 of play to take a 31-23 lead into halftime.

Alicia McMorris nailed a three-pointer with just over 14:00 to play in the second half to give the Hawks a 38-35 lead, a lead that they would build on for the remainder of play. They eventually rolled to a 70-52 win. Chowan shot 43% (24-56) from the floor while also getting 11 players in the scoring column. AJ O'Banion led the way for Chowan with 15 points off the bench. She also tallied two steals, two assists, and four rebounds. Joining O'Banion in double figures was Brittany Nicholson who also came off the bench. She had 12 points, four steals, and was nearly perfect at 5-6 from the floor. Taylor Hughes pulled down seven boards, five of which were offensive, while also putting up eight points. Najah Harris had six points to go with six assists while McMorris finished with eight points and five assists.

For #18 UDC, Lillian McGill had a game-high 21 points and 10 rebounds while Deyshia Williams totaled 13 points. The Hawks improve to 9-15 overall while #18 UDC moves to 19-3.

The Hawks have just two game remaining on their schedule. They will hit the court again on Wednesday, February 11th as they host the Apprentice School at 6:00pm.
